FAVOURITE TREES ON MAGNETIC ISLAND

Picture
Trees! Don't you just love 'em! 

But deep down many of us have special trees - ones that are our favourite, ones that are important in our lives for any number of reasons - their beauty, location, history, sheer doggedness in surviving against the odds! - ones that we would like to see protected come what may.

In order to ensure that favourite trees get that extra special care and level of protection, MINCA is establishing a register of favourite trees around the island.

Nelly Bay

Nominated by: Pen Sheridan
Location:
Corner of Barton and Kelly Street.
Girth: Approx 2.5m
Height:  Approx 15m?
Condition: Looks really healthy. The lower trunk bark of the tree is blackened due to fire? Not sure when this would have occurred? 

A few limbs were "pruned" during cyclone Yasi but no significant damage. 

Reason for nominating the tree,  I  always admire the tree  (and also the stand of trees on the lower side of Kelly St) when I cycle, walk or drive past. The tree marks the intersection of the Barton and Kelly streets so beautifully. When I see the tree I wonder about all the changes that have occurred around it and will occur in the future. I hope the tree will be there for many many years to come.
